This is on Sunshine radio facebook.
In case you have not heard already, Sunshine Radio 90.8 FM will be closing down on Friday, July 3rd at 6pm.
The licence to broadcast to Paphos was awarded to Sunshine Radio on July 3rd 2013. How time flies....!
We would like to take this opportunity to thank you all for your love and support.
For the time being, the team at Sunshine Radio would like to say good bye and send out their best wishes!
